Graniteville, SC (21 September 2019, 4:30 pm) – The Aiken County Sheriff’s Office is seeking the public’s assistance on information that would lead to identifying these possible suspect(s) who may be connected in numerous car break-ins.  Early this morning around 4:30 am, a resident in the area spotted a Black male going through a vehicle in the area of Cozy Knoll and Geranium Street.  The suspect fled the area when the witness spotted him.  Deputies and the Aiken Bloodhound Tracking team responded to the area where it was evident that the suspects fled in a vehicle.  Throughout the morning, the deputies responded to residents in this neighborhood where vehicles were rummaged through.  Several homeowners were able to provide these pictures of possible suspects from these incidents.

If anyone has any information on this case or the identity of any suspects, we ask them to contact the Aiken County Sheriff’s Office at (803) 648-6811.
